WebNov 8, 2024 · To shrink your Skechers shoes, first wet them with warm water. Then, put them in the dryer on low heat for about 30 minutes. Remove them from the dryer and put them on while they’re still warm. Shoes may not be the ideal size in some cases. It can be extremely useful to know how to make them slightly smaller.

Its trio of nontoxic and … WebFeb 5, 2024 · Start by soaking the canvas shoes in water for a few minutes to make them damp. Then, put on damp shoes and use the hair dryer to blow hot air on the areas that need to be shrunk. Keep moving the hair dryer around the shoes until they feel hot to the touch. WebMar 22, 2024 · For myself I ordered a new pair and they were too loose. Well, place your Crocs in the dryer for 5 minutes with a couple of towels on medium to high. Don't be surprised when they look even smaller. Put them on over thick socks and wear them until cool. If your Crocs are too big the dryer will shrink them.

WebJul 11, 2024 · Use a blow dryer to shrink shoes if you have a specific area of the shoe that you’d like to shrink. Using the blow dryer is an easy and accurate way to shrink individual areas instead of your whole shoe. 1. Spray your shoes. Use a spray bottle to add moisture to the area of your shoe that you wish to shrink. 2. WebApr 16, 2024 · 3. Heat the plastic with a blow dryer to shape the shoe to your foot. Put on your shoes, plug in a hair dryer, and turn it to the highest setting. Hold the hair dryer 6–12 in (15–30 cm) away from the fabric of your shoe and turn it on.
